LaRussell & TOPE Release New Album Featuring E-40 & Nef The Pharaoh
LaRussell and TOPE follow up the release of their album “Marlin 7” with another brand new 10 track project titled “Cook Together, Eat Together” available now on Apple Music, Spotify, Tidal, and more! Recorded in a matter of 3 days in LA at Hitco Studios, it’s obvious to see this Vallejo rapper and Portland producer have developed a great chemistry. LaRussell picks up right where he left off dropping plenty of quotable bars and memorable verses on this new project, while TOPE continues to elevate his production to another level. Blind Indigenous Canadian Pop-Trap Artist MATTMAC Continues To Inspire With “Status”
2021 has been a busy year for up-and-coming pop-trap artist Mattmac so far. After tucking an Album Of The Year Award into his belt from the Summer Solstice Indigenous Music Awards, he’s also received an Indigenous Artist of the Year nomination at this year’s BreakOut West Festival’s Western Canadian Music Awards. Among it all, Mattmac has debuted this, his latest single, “Status” to his dedicated and expanding cluster of listeners.
